>Number: 96094 >Category: misc >Synopsis: startup scripts do not configure gif interfaces under certain circumstances >Confidential: no >Severity: non-critical >Priority: low >Responsible: freebsd-bugs >State: open >Quarter: >Keywords: >Date-Required: >Class: sw-bug >Submitter-Id: current-users >Arrival-Date: Thu Apr 20 10:00:25 GMT 2006 >Closed-Date: >Last-Modified: >Originator: Dmity Andrianov >Release: FreeBSD 6.0-RELEASE #0 >Organization: DataArt >Environment: >Description: The list_net_interfaces() function of /etc/network.subr uses the following code to build list of interfaces when network_interfaces is NOT set to "auto": _tmplist="${network_interfaces} ${cloned_interfaces}" This does not account gif interfaces specified with gif_interfaces option. Of course it is possible to set gif_interfaces equal to cloned_interfaces in the /etc/rc.conf but this will cause "ifconfig gifN create" to be executed twice (second invocation reports error - interface already created) >How-To-Repeat: >Fix: >Release-Note: >Audit-Trail: >Unformatted:
